Output e5270620ad4d0b70c52b923d42b3c99e41dfd8bce3d0e488788a5c25f7ca773a:1

value
9588758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c36a862b97a1edb5979a69a62e0040b9691670a OP_EQUAL
address
3BZCNwzTrMjXjVQAjZAnbuH1UXGvyehTwm
transaction
e5270620ad4d0b70c52b923d42b3c99e41dfd8bce3d0e488788a5c25f7ca773a
spent
true